<p>Shopping for one is like purchasing other kinds of workout clothes. Make sure you’re looking for the key features you need, like style, breathability, and comfort. You should also ask yourself whether you need an exercise dress with pockets, a built-in bra, or <a href=”https://www.womenshealthmag.com/fitness/g37094681/top-womens-workout-shorts/” target=”_blank”>shorts</a>. When a built-in bra is involved, think about if you want something with light support for low-impact workouts, walks, or brunch.
